Jacobs Receives Contract From San Luis Obispo County Flood Control and Water Conservation District

Posted on: Tuesday, 5 December 2006, 09:00 CST

PASADENA, Calif., Dec. 5 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Jacobs Engineering Group Inc. announced today that a subsidiary company received a construction management (CM) contract for the $180 million Nacimiento Water Project from the San Luis Obispo County Flood Control and Water Conservation District in California.

Company officials did not disclose the contract value.

Jacobs will furnish professional CM services through June 30, 2011 overseeing the performance of independent construction contractors to accomplish the portfolio of projects described in the effort. The Nacimiento Water Project is a regional conveyance facility to deliver up to 15,750 acre feet-per-year of raw water from Lake Nacimiento to communities throughout San Luis Obispo County. The project includes approximately 45 miles of pipe ranging from 12-inches to 36 inches in diameter, three water storage tanks, three pump stations, an intake facility at Nacimiento Lake, and appurtenances.
